Hoosiers by the Numbers
This is an excellent source of information when planning your career path. There is data about the number of jobs currently available in a certain field, as well as the predictions about the future growth of that occupation.
One of my favorite sections of this site is the tools section. Here you can find a "cost of living calculator" If you are considering moving to a different part of the country, check this out to see how different the numbers may be.
Hoosier Hot 50
This is a list of the top 50 jobs in Indiana. The Department of Workforce Development comprised this list based of of fast growth and high income. Oh this site you can also read testimonials from real people who hold positions in these fields.
